Symptoms

## Signs this problem is already costing revenue

- Reps offer items that later need to be replaced.

- Customers are contacted after the order because the item is not available.

- The team avoids showing the full assortment because stock is uncertain.

Impact

## What this issue does to the commercial workflow

Outdated stock damages sales trust and multiplies unnecessary follow-up. The business spends time explaining unavailability instead of moving to alternatives or the next order.

In food and beverage, that hurts the buying experience and limits average order value because reps stop pushing the full assortment.

From feature to practical benefit

## Product data, Excel and ERP: build a commercial base without unsupported promises

Choose the intake route that fits your scenario and test what buyers will see. Integration belongs to operations; clarity of data belongs to selling.

01

### Define the source of each field

Before importing, decide where SKU, name, photo, category, price, stock and unit are maintained. Without that decision, later updates can overwrite work and produce two competing versions of product truth.

02

### Three paths, three responsibilities

Excel requires a reviewed file. An available connector depends on supported fields, permissions and settings. An API or webhook project needs technical scope, authentication and validation. An ERP name does not prove which path is available.

03

### Keep ERP as the operational base

The commercial layer helps present products and capture purchase intent. Tax, credit, delivery, invoicing and availability require verification in the specific process and integration.
